.cabecera h1{
		color: yellow;
		}
.cabecera {
	text-align:center;
	color: black;
	background:#9294FC;
	padding: 0.1em;
	}
h1{  
	text-align:center;
	color: red;
	background: #BBBEED;
	padding: 0.1em;
	}
	
h2{color: black;
	background: #BBBEED;
	padding: 0.1em;
	}	
h3{
	color: black;
	background: #BBBEED;
	padding: 0.1em;
	}	
span{color:#F1E20C;
	}	
	
section{text-align:center;
	color: brown;
	background: #7654f6	;
	padding: 0.1em;
	}
.principal{
	text-align:center;
	color: purple;
	background: #838383	;
	padding: 0.1em;
		}	
.texto{text-align:center;
	color: black;
	background: #e3e8e8	;
	padding: 0.1em;
	}	
footer{text-align:center;
	color: pink;
	background: #bdc4c4	;
	padding: 0.1em;
	}	
#caja{text-align:left;
	color: red;
	background:#e3e8e8;}
table, th, td {
    border: 1px dotted gray;
	color: black;
    width: 300px;
    background: #BBBEED;
    text-align:center;	
	}
